Listes

Résolu/Fermé
math - 5 nov. 2007 à 19:23
mamiemando Messages postés 33093 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 4 mai 2024 - 8 nov. 2007 à 18:26
Bonjour,
je veux que qulqu(un m'aide à faire un programme qui calcule la somme et la multiplication des elements d'une liste
A voir également:

7 réponses

mamiemando Messages postés 33093 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 4 mai 2024 7 751
7 nov. 2007 à 11:58
Si tu veux progresser il faut écrire le code toi même. C'est pas pour te contrarier c'est uniquement pour que tu progresses que je fais ça. Le code que tu cherches est la traduction directe en C de ce que je t'ai dit. En pseudo code :
int somme(liste l)
  s = 0
  pl = pointeur sur le premier maillon de la liste
  tant que pl != NULL
    s += x; // x = la valeur stockée dans le maillon pl
    pl = le maillon qui suit pl
  fin tant que
  retourner s

J'espère que tu es conscient(e) que ce n'est pas pour faire "prof" que je ne te donne pas directement la réponse. Si vraiment tu bloques donne-moi ton code actuel et j'essaierai de te débloquer.

Bonne chance
2
mamiemando Messages postés 33093 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 4 mai 2024 7 751
5 nov. 2007 à 19:39
Les enfants on n'est pas là pour faire vos exercices, surtout si vous ne précisez pas dans quel langage vous programmez et quelle structure de donnée vous utilisez.
http://www.commentcamarche.net/forum/affich 3964708 listes#0

Bonne chance
0
fstm Messages postés 6 Date d'inscription lundi 5 novembre 2007 Statut Membre Dernière intervention 6 novembre 2007 11
5 nov. 2007 à 19:42
le prog est en C
0
fstm Messages postés 6 Date d'inscription lundi 5 novembre 2007 Statut Membre Dernière intervention 6 novembre 2007 11
5 nov. 2007 à 19:53
j(attend que quelqu'un me donne le prog en c ou l'idee de la somme des elements d'une liste simplement chainee en lg C
0

Vous n’avez pas trouvé la réponse que vous recherchez ?

Posez votre question
mamiemando Messages postés 33093 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 4 mai 2024 7 751
5 nov. 2007 à 21:04
Tu parcours ta liste du début à la fin avec un boucle for. A chaque élément lu tu augmentes d'autant le compteur somme. Pour voir comment coder une liste chaînée cf la base de connaissance CCM.

Je ne peux pas t'en dire plus sinon ça revient à faire ton exercice à ta place.

Bonne chance
0
Bonjour,
tu sais te te remercie infinement et la prochaine fois qd tu donne une idee à quelqu'un c pas la peine de faire le proff ou de dire des choses qui sont hors la reponse et merci
-1
Bonjour, je vous remercie infinement tu sais j'ai dejà trouver la reponse bon on tt les cas merci
0
mamiemando Messages postés 33093 Date d'inscription jeudi 12 mai 2005 Statut Modérateur Dernière intervention 4 mai 2024 7 751
8 nov. 2007 à 18:26
Super, excellente continuation ;-)
0